Descripción
Features: Savannah and the Vanderbilt - it took 10 races and 3 years to get this famous race south of the Mason-Dixon Line - major article with great photos; Joseph S. Coates - Perfectionist; No. 1 Dupont Owner - Stanley B. Smith of State College, PA; Twice Burned - Twice Restored - A Steam Saga of true devotion - Bob Bohaty has restored his Locomobile steamer twice; A Rare Six Cylinder Sixty Horsepower White; Automatic Transmission 1905 - Gas Au Lec - the Corwin Manufacturing Company of Peabody, Ma; Roving Reporter's Page; In Duster and Veil; National Winners; Prize-Winning 1924 Model T Station Wagon; Covered Bridge Tour; Tire conversion table for car and motorcycle tire and standard beaded edge car tires; Ford Facts - The Ruckstell Axel; Tips on Restorying; Reworking an EMF Rear End; Who was Victor Page?; Making Patent Leather Fenders; and more. Average wear. Unmarked. A sound copy. Magazine
